Call For Papers

Science of Translation: Paradigms – Methodologies – Methods

The 16th volume of the academic journal Studia Translatorica will be dedicated to metascientific factors within the science of translation research and the practical outcomes of methods tailored to exploring translational reality. The primary objective of this volume is to illuminate the paradigmatic diversity inherent in observations of translational reality and the array of research methods employed. The varied approaches in translation research enable depicting the complexity of the research object. Attaining mutually complementing results and explications would significantly enhance academic reflections on translation, thereby contributing to a deeper understanding of translation as a phenomenon. The planned volume aims conclusively to illustrate intricate complementarity of perspectives within their paradigmatic characteristics.
We welcome submissions that directly engage with metascientific issues, as well as those presenting research findings on different kinds of translation. Additionally, articles addressing issues in translation didactics, particularly those grounded in clear paradigmatic and conceptional frameworks would be of great interest to us.

Paper proposals are to be submitted until September 15th, 2024, to the journal’s e-mail address: studia.translatorica@uwr.edu.pl. A paper proposal must contain a title, an abstract of 150–200 words and 3–5 key words. Authors will be informed about the acceptance or rejection of the abstract before September 30th, 2024. After a proposal has been approved, the manuscript is to be submitted via the OJS platform
http://ojs-atutoficyna.pl/index.php/studiatranslatorica until February 28th, 2025.
The publication is planned for the year 2025.

Editorial guidelines can be found on the journal’s website: http://www.studia-translatorica.pl/en in the section For Authors.
